What is ADHD?
ADHD is identified by relentless patterns of inattention and/or hyperactivity-impulsivity that interfere with operating or development. According to the American Psychiatric Association, ADHD makes up 3 subtypes:
- Predominantly Inattentive Presentation: This is identified by a lack of attention and focus. Individuals might have a hard time to organize tasks, follow guidelines, or maintain attention in various settings.
- Primarily Hyperactive-Impulsive Presentation: Individuals displaying this type of ADHD exhibit excessive fidgeting, impulsivity, and interruptions in discussions or activities.
- Combined Presentation: This type involves symptoms from both the inattentive and hyperactive-impulsive discussions.
Comprehending these subtypes is important for identifying ADHD in oneself or others.

How Online Tests Are Structured
Many online ADHD tests consist of a series of questions connected to attention, hyperactivity, and impulse control. These questions typically include self-reported symptoms and behaviors observed in various settings, like home and school.
Here's an easy table showcasing normal questions found in an ADHD test:
Category | Sample Question |
---|---|
Inattention | "Do you typically have difficulty taking note of details?" |
Hyperactivity | "Do you typically fidget or tap your hands or feet?" |
Impulsivity | "Do you frequently interrupt or intrude on others?" |
Emotional Regulation | "Do you frequently feel easily annoyed?" |

Limitations of Online Tests
While online ADHD tests are helpful for initial screenings, there are restrictions to think about:
- Not a Diagnostic Tool: These tests can not supply an official diagnosis. ADHD is complicated and requires a comprehensive examination from a healthcare specialist.
- Self-Reporting Issues: Responses greatly depend upon self-assessment, which can be biased or affected by numerous external factors.
- Inconsistent Quality: The reliability and credibility of online tests can differ commonly. It's essential to select reliable sources.
